Sensor and detector interfaces encompass a variety of circuits, interfaces, and protocols used to interface sensors, detectors, and transducers with electronic systems. These interfaces amplify, condition, and digitize sensor signals, providing accurate measurement, monitoring, and control capabilities in industrial automation, automotive systems, healthcare devices, environmental monitoring, and consumer electronics. Sensor interfaces may include analog front-end circuits, amplifiers, filters, analog-to-digital converters (ADCs), and digital communication interfaces such as I2C, SPI, UART, and CAN. Detector interfaces are specialized circuits designed to interface with radiation detectors, photodetectors, gas sensors, and other specialized detectors used in scientific research, medical imaging, security systems, and industrial applications.
